Citizens of the United States

Citizens of the United States and U.S. citizens mean individual U.S. citizens or any corporation or similar entity if it is organized under the laws of the United States or any governmental unit defined in 16 U.S.C. 1362. U.S. Federal, state and local government agencies shall also constitute citizens of the United States for purposes of this part.

Source

50 CFR § 216.103
